Preparing Your Mac Mini M2 Pro for Sale
Before listing your Mac Mini M2 Pro, it’s important to prepare it properly. This not only protects your personal data but also makes your device more appealing to potential buyers.
- Back Up Your Data: Use Time Machine or iCloud to save all important files, photos, and documents.
- Sign Out of Accounts: Log out of iCloud, iTunes, and any other accounts linked to your device.
- Erase Your Disk: Use Disk Utility to securely erase your drive and reset the Mac to factory settings.
- Remove Personal Accessories: Take out any external drives, dongles, or personal accessories.
Determining the Value of Your Mac Mini M2 Pro
Knowing the current market value of your Mac Mini M2 Pro helps you set a competitive price. Check online marketplaces like eBay, Swappa, or Apple’s trade-in program to gauge the going rates.
Choosing the Best Selling Platform
Decide where to sell your Mac Mini M2 Pro. Popular options include online marketplaces, trade-in programs, or local selling apps. Each has its benefits:
- eBay: Wide audience, auction options, but fees apply.
- Facebook Marketplace: Local sales, no fees, quick transactions.
- Apple Trade-In: Easy process, instant credit, less hassle.
- Swappa: Tech-focused marketplace with buyer protections.
Creating an Effective Listing
Your listing should be clear, honest, and attractive. Include high-quality photos from multiple angles, and provide detailed information about your Mac Mini M2 Pro.
Tips for a Successful Listing
- Use Clear Photos: Show the device from different angles, including ports and accessories.
- Write a Detailed Description: Include specs, condition, and any included accessories.
- Set a Fair Price: Base your price on market research and device condition.
- Be Responsive: Answer questions promptly to build trust with potential buyers.
Finalizing the Sale
Once you find a buyer, agree on the payment method and shipping details. Use secure payment options like PayPal or platform-specific escrow services to protect yourself.
Shipping Your Mac Mini M2 Pro
Proper packaging ensures your device arrives safely. Use bubble wrap and a sturdy box. Provide tracking information to the buyer and confirm receipt once delivered.
Post-Sale Tips
After completing the sale, leave feedback for the buyer if the platform allows. Keep records of the transaction for your records and tax purposes.
